A week after arriving here, I ordered something for him from Zalora. This is my first purchase too! The guy beg me not to exceed the price of the polo than P500. He is that frugal and that's another thing I really admire about him. So I went to those filed under P999 and found this light blue polo shirt of Collective.com. Sorry, I really forgot the exact price but it's around P365 maybe. 

Two days after, I received a message per email to send them a scanned photo of my credit card, the one I used upon checkout. However, I was lazy to go out and have it scanned. After three days of not hearing any word from me, their customer service called and confirmed my identity as the owner of the card and just changed the requirement. I only needed to send a copy of one valid ID. Great! I already have one in my netbook 'cause I  also used it with my application to Multiply's Trusted Seller Badge.

Two days after I sent a scanned photo of my ID, I received an email from Xend about my shipping details. Three days later, we had a package through LBC. 

And now presenting! My hubby in his new polo and a cup of coffee!


Things I love about this shopping experience:

***Zalora gave us a discount code for 10% on the next purchase as a surprise gift for first time shoppers.
***Shipping fee is free! 
 ***Secured payment method. Although I didn't cooperate much on the confirmation of my credit card, I am still thankful that they are that strict in confirming the identity of the user of the card. Just think, what if somebody else has used my card?
